Muzaffargarh is 381 Km away from Lahore. Various companies offer bus services from Lahore to Muzaffargarh. Daewoo Express, Niazi Express, Faisal Movers, Bilal Daewoo, Skyways are some of the noticeable companies that claim to reach Muzaffargarh in approximately 5.3 hours and also provides some luxurious facilities too. There are so many other cheap options too but they cost a lot of time.
The above estimates are for N-5 Motorway route.
